EASTERN MEDITERRANEAN SEA. IONIAN SEA. DNC 09. S/V MLT MSY BLU BLU, WHITE AND BLUE HULL, TWO PERSONS ON BOARD, REQUESTING ASSISTANCE IN 36-41N 017-00E AT 252135Z JUN.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O MRCC ROME, INMARSAT-C: 424744220, PHONE: 3906 5908 4527, 3906 5908 4409, FAX: 390 6592 2737, 3906 5908 4793, E-MAIL: ITMRCC@MIT.GOV.IT.
